def plot_confusion_matrix(cm, classes, normalize=False, title='Confusion matrix', cmap=plt.cm.Blues):
    """
    This function prints and plots the confusion matrix.
    Normalization can be applied by setting `normalize=True`.
    """
    confusion_matrix_dir = './confusion_matrix_plots'
    if not os.path.exists(confusion_matrix_dir):
        os.mkdir(confusion_matrix_dir)

    plt.cla()
    plt.figure()
    plt.imshow(cm, interpolation='nearest', cmap=cmap)
    plt.title(title)
    plt.colorbar()
    tick_marks = np.arange(len(classes))
    plt.xticks(tick_marks, classes, rotation=45)
    plt.yticks(tick_marks, classes)

    if normalize:
        cm = cm.astype('float') / cm.sum(axis=1)[:, np.newaxis]
        print("Normalized confusion matrix")
    else:
        print('Confusion matrix, without normalization')

    print(cm)

    thresh = cm.max() / 2.
    for i, j in itertools.product(range(cm.shape[0]), range(cm.shape[1])):
        plt.text(j, i, cm[i, j],
                 horizontalalignment="center",
                 color="#BFD1D4" if cm[i, j] > thresh else "black")

    plt.tight_layout()
    plt.ylabel('True label')
    plt.xlabel('Predicted label')

    if normalize:
        plt.savefig(os.path.join(confusion_matrix_dir, 'normalized.jpg'))
    else:
        plt.savefig(os.path.join(confusion_matrix_dir, 'without_normalization.jpg'))

def get_class_weight(d):
    white_list_formats = {'png', 'jpg', 'jpeg', 'bmp'}
    class_number = dict()
    dirs = sorted([o for o in os.listdir(d) if os.path.isdir(os.path.join(d, o))])
    k = 0
    for class_name in dirs:
        class_number[k] = 0
        iglob_iter = glob.iglob(os.path.join(d, class_name, '*.*'))
        for i in iglob_iter:
            _, ext = os.path.splitext(i)
            if ext[1:] in white_list_formats:
                class_number[k] += 1
        k += 1

    total = np.sum(list(class_number.values()))
    max_samples = np.max(list(class_number.values()))
    mu = 1. / (total / float(max_samples))
    keys = class_number.keys()
    class_weight = dict()
    for key in keys:
        score = math.log(mu * total / float(class_number[key]))
        class_weight[key] = score if score > 1. else 1.

    return class_weight
